What’s the friendliest town in South Carolina?

Hidden away at the foothills of the Appalachian Mountains is a small town called Anderson, SC… and it’s the friendliest, cutest little town for a weekend getaway. Along with adorable holiday cheer, there’s so much to do in Anderson. Here are some of our recommendations:
What fun things can I do in Anderson?
Anderson has so many fun things to do! Whether you’re looking for outdoor activities or the best holiday happenings and beyond.
For outdoor activities, check out Lake Hartwell, which has tons of fun water activities: boating, fishing, paddle boarding, swimming (although… it’s way too cold for that right now!)
You can also see a show at one of Anderson’s amazing local theatres, like The Market Theatre or Electric City Playhouse.
You’ve also got to check out Carolina Wren Park, which hosts an outdoor ice skating rink, theatre perfromances, and has a massive mural and art display dedicated to Anderson-born actor Chadwick Boseman, who played Black Panther!

Where should I shop in Anderson?
Anderson has so many adorable boutiques in its historic downtown strip and locally owned shops all over town.
For fun thrifting opportunities, head to Fashion Shack or Savvy Sister. For fun antiquing, you’ve gotta head to Apple Dumplin’, a two-story antique store with treasures galore!
